Bar Pintxos was by far the best restaurant I have been to in Preston. And I'm not the only one that feels that way. I was genuinely gutted to read the announcement that Anthony would be closing the restaurant in January 2023. 

Pintxos, through its quality and presence was a peak at what Preston could be. A City of vibrancy where music flowed out into the flag market.

In this episode I chat with Anthony about his decision to close, his belief systems, why failure can be a good thing and many other topics of depth and authenticity.

I'll miss my cheeky beers on a Saturday afternoon listening to flamenco whilst people watching. I'll miss taking a friend who hasn't been to Pintxos before any seeing their reaction. I'll miss watching something done proper and seeing quality at it's finest. But, having this conversation which you about to listen to, might just ease that pain.
